AI in a Regulated Environment

Most Swiss AI projects we are asked about sit close to finance, health or legal work, where the interesting question is not whether a model can produce the output but whether the organisation can defend it.

That pushes specific requirements into the architecture: retrieval grounded in the organisation's own documents, logged and reviewable decisions, explicit human checkpoints where the cost of an error is high, and control over where data is processed. Those are design constraints to agree before the prototype, not after it.
